Madison Bumgarner showed the Arizona Diamondbacks he's more than a rodeo star. The team's marquee free-agent acquisition of the offseason was solid in his first spring training outing on Thursday. Bumgarner signed an $85 million, five-year deal in the offseason as the D-backs tried to close the gap in the NL West with the Los Angeles Dodgers, who have won seven straight division titles.
